Time Travel, Board Games and World Building
Angry Robot managing director Etan Ilfeld interviews Francois Ducet.
Francois is a professional board game developer at Space Cowboys--a leading French publisher. He was one of the top Diplomacy Players in the world, regularly plays D&D, and has been involved in developing award-winning board games including Splendor. In this interview, we discuss worldbuilding, time travel, and the cross-over from games into fiction.
